Using Alexa – The process for Alexa users is similar to that of the Hue app in user experience and design.
Open the Alexa app. Go to the Devices tab. Select the light or bulb you want to reset. Click the trash can icon in the upper-right corner. Confirm that you want to delete the light from your system.
How do I reset my Philips hue bulb?
Reset a Philips Hue bulb – If you’re dealing with a single Philips Hue bulb or standalone lamp, and you want to reset this on its own, you need to go through the Hue app for Android or iOS — which is most likely how you set up the bulb in the first place. From the main screen of the app, tap ‘Settings’ (bottom right corner), and choose ‘Lights’,
- Tap on the light you want to reset, then tap ‘Delete’.
- The device gets forgotten by the app and is ready to be added again or used in a completely different system.
- If you’re not using the Hue Bridge and Hue app, check inside the app you are using.
- For example, Hue bulbs can be removed from an Echo Plus, or other Zigbee-enabled Echo smart speakers, and reset by tapping on ‘Devices’ in the Alexa app; choose the room group, then the bulb, then the settings cog (top-right), then the trash icon (top-right again).
Bulbs can also be reset if you have an official Philips Hue Dimmer Switch at home. With the light in question turned on, hold the Dimmer Switch close to it and hold down the On and Off buttons together for 10 seconds or so. When the light blinks and then stops blinking, the bulb is reset.
How do I reset my Hue bulb without the app?
How to reset Philips Hue bulb without Bridge – Philips Hue bulbs communicate via a Bridge accessory. If your Bridge is broken or missing for whatever reason, it’s still possible to reset the bulbs on their own. Most Hue bulbs have Bluetooth built-in and can use that to connect to a mobile device.
Step 1: Turn the power supply to the bulb off and on five times. This activity should return it to a pairing mode. Step 2: Download the Hue Bluetooth app. Step 3: Follow the pairing process. Step 4: If cutting the power to the bulb doesn’t flip it to pairing mode, you may need to buy a Hue Dimmer Switch,
With it, you can reset a bulb by bringing the switch close to it. Bring the Dimmer Switch within 10 centimeters of the light bulb. Step 5: Press and hold I and O buttons simultaneously for 10 seconds. Step 6: The LED should blink on the dimmer switch, and the bulb should blink as well to indicate it has been reset.

How do I connect my Philips Hue bulb to Alexa without bridge?
3. Using an Amazon Echo as a hub – As Philips Hue bulbs use the Zigbee standard, they can work with some Zigbee smart home hubs rather than a Hue Bridge. However, the integration isn’t always as reliable, or available with as many features, as it is with a Hue Bridge. Some Echo speakers – specifically, the Amazon Echo Plus, Amazon Echo Show 10 (not first-gen), (4th-gen) Echo and Echo Studio – can work as Zigbee hubs.
If you’ve already got one of these speaker models set up, new Hue bulbs can be added through Alexa and the Philips Hue skill. Make sure your Hue bulbs are connected and powered on, then head into the Alexa app (which you should have already installed when setting up your Echo). Select Devices, then the Plus button, then Add Device,
After a few seconds of searching, your Hue lights should be detected and added. If you prefer you can use a voice command instead: say “Alexa, find my devices” and your Alexa smart speaker will scan your house for compatible Hue bulbs. Whichever way you add the Hue bulbs, you can control them through the Alexa app or via your voice with commands like, “Alexa, turn the bedroom lights off,” once they’re connected.
Can I use a Philips Hue bulb without a bridge?
Using Bluetooth instead of Hue Bridge – Controlling your Philips Hue smart lights with Bluetooth is perfect for people who only want smart lighting in one room — or those who want to try it out before they commit to a full setup. Because you can control up to 10 lights with the Hue Bluetooth app, it is ideal for students in a dorm room or those who live in smaller spaces, such as studio apartments.
A Bluetooth setup lets you turn lights on or off, dim, and change light colors with the Hue Bluetooth app. You can also set a timer, use preset light scenes, and even control lights with your voice. However, you won’t be able to control your lights while away from home, set ongoing automations, or create custom scenes.
The good news? You can always start out with a Bluetooth-controlled system and add a Hue Bridge later!

How do I reset my unresponsive smart bulb?
Cree Connected LEDs – The manual reset for the Cree Connected LED is one of the simplest we’ve tried out. Turn the bulb off for 2 seconds, then on for 2 seconds. Repeat three more times. After the fourth cycle, the bulb will flash, indicating that the reset was successful.
